After our paddling trip to Grand Teton National Park, we made our way North to Yellowstone National Park. Yellowstone is not a paddling story for us, but we wanted to share a photo gallery from our exploration of the park. Visiting with a dog limits what you are able to do. Dogs are not allowed in the backcountry or on hiking trails. Our visit within the park was limited to the major tourist attractions. Yellowstone Photo Gallery Our Park Highlights:…
